## Summary
Ewa Kardymowicz is a Polish computer programmer born in 1939. She was educated at the University of Warsaw and worked at the Institute of Mathematical Machines and the National Library of Poland. She was also a member of Solidarity.

## Body
### Personal Life
Ewa Kardymowicz was born in 1939. She is a female citizen of Poland. At some point, she was detained at Durchgangslager 121.

### Education
Kardymowicz received her education from the University of Warsaw, the largest university in Poland, which was established in 1816.

### Career
Ewa Kardymowicz is a computer programmer. She was employed by the Institute of Mathematical Machines, a research institute in Warsaw, Poland, founded in 1962. She also worked for the National Library of Poland.

### Affiliations
Beyond her professional roles, Ewa Kardymowicz was a member of Solidarity.
